[584] The surname is from the town, Beaumont-le-Roger in Normandy. Roger was "a kinsman of the dukes of Normandy" {Encycl.Brit., 1956 Ed., 3:274}. He was "Earl of Mellent, Seigneur St. Lenfroy, de Montfort, de Brone, de Sahus, de = la Crax" - http://homepages.rootsweb.com/~pmcbride/rfc/gw8.htm. Also see "The Beaumonts in History, A.D. 850-1850," Edward T. Beaumont, Oxford, England, 1929, typescript at the Bodleian Library, Oxford, pp.4-5, which states "He was nicknamed Barbatus or La Barbe from the fact of his wearing a moustache and beard whilst the Normans usually were clean shaven. This peculiarity is recognized in the forty first panel of the Bayeux Tapestry where he is depicted sitting at a feast with Duke William on his left hand, Odo brother of William and Bishop of Bayeux in the centre, and two warriors on the extreme left.... Planche... tells us that 'Roger was reputed to have been the noblest, wealthiest and most valiant seigneur in Normandy.' Wace the twelfth century historian, says that 'at the time of the invasion of England, Roger was summonds to be great counseil at Lillebonne, on account of his wisdow; but that he did not join in the expedition as he was too far advanced in years.' ...Although Roger could not fight, he did not hesitate in contributing his shae of the cost, for he provided at his own expense sixty vessels for the conveyance of the troops across the channel." Op. cit., p. 7: "At the time of the Domesday inquest Roger held lands in the counties of Gloucester, Dorset and Devon." Cf. [27695] 1910 census - Paradise Twp., Lancaster Co., Pennsylvania; laborer, shirt factory. "Lancaster New Era [Lancaster, PA], 13 October 1958," p. 19: "Mrs. Myrtle Shoemaker Metzler, sixty-three, wife of Omar L. Metzler, Paradise R1, died at 9:15 a.m. Sunday at her home after an illness of five years. Born in Franklin County, she was a daughter of the late Samuel and Bertha Piper Shoemaker, and was a member of Hershey's Mennonite Church. Besides her husband, surviving are these sons and daughters, A. Elizabeth, wife of Witmer Groff, Manheim R1; Genevieve M., wife of George Kramer, Kinzers RD; Elmer S. Metzler, Leaman Place; Robert J. Metzler, Kinzers RD; Mary Ellen, wife of Charles Donley, Rothsville; Elva Dorothy, wife of Roy S. Bechtold, Brownstown; Janet J., wife of James Graybill, Paradise RD. Also surviving are two sisters and a brother, Mrs. Elizabeth Lichty and Mrs. Robert Milley, both of Paradise; Nelson P. Shoemaker, Lansing, Mich. Twenty-three grandchildren and two great grandchildren also survive."
